New Year’s Eve Berlin One Of Top NYE’s Party Destination
Brandenburg Gate Fireworks Gets 1 Million People One of the biggest public New Year's Eve celebrations in the world takes place in Berlin. More than a million people head to a spectacular fireworks show at Brandenburg Gate, making for a huge party scene.
